cryo dewars, also known as cryogenic dewars, are specialized containers used for the storage and transport of materials at extremely low temperatures. The word “cryo” originates from the Greek word “kryos,” meaning cold or frost. cryo dewars are designed to maintain temperatures well below freezing, typically below -150 degrees Celsius. These containers play a crucial role in a wide variety of industries, from medical and scientific research to food processing and aerospace. One of the most common applications of cryo dewars is in the field of cryobiology, which involves the study of the effects of low temperatures on biological systems. cryo dewars are utilized to store biological samples, such as cells, tissues, and organs, for research and medical purposes. These containers help preserve the viability and integrity of the samples by keeping them frozen at ultra-low temperatures. Cryopreservation techniques are used in various medical procedures, including organ transplants, fertility treatments, and stem cell therapy.
In scientific research, cryo dewars are essential for storing and transporting liquid nitrogen, which is commonly used as a refrigerant in laboratories. Liquid nitrogen has a boiling point of -196 degrees Celsius, making it ideal for maintaining freezing temperatures. Cryo dewars are vacuum-insulated containers that prevent heat transfer from the surrounding environment, ensuring the stability of the stored materials. Scientists use cryo dewars to preserve biological samples, chemicals, and other sensitive materials for long-term storage.

In the aerospace industry, cryo dewars are utilized for storing and handling cryogenic fuels, such as liquid hydrogen and liquid oxygen, used in rocket propulsion systems. These fuels need to be kept at extremely low temperatures to remain in their liquid state. Cryo dewars provide a safe and efficient way to store and transfer cryogenic fuels during space missions.
